Daily timeframePart of the industrials sector, Lightbridge Corporation (LTBR) is listed under Electrical Equipment & Parts. At a $377.1M market cap, Lightbridge Corporation ranks as a small-cap company within industrials. It develops nuclear fuel for water-cooled reactors; and metallic fuels under the Lightbridge Fuel.

Lightbridge Corporation reports $215.7M in cash and $0 in total debt. The company is burning cash, with free cash flow at -$9.8M. This typically occurs when a company is investing aggressively in growth, but sustained cash burn can strain the balance sheet. ROE of -15.4% points to negative capital efficiency, indicating how much profit the company produces per dollar of shareholder equity.
A beta of 2.20 means LTBR is more volatile than average. Investors should be prepared for wider price swings relative to broader indices. The company is burning cash at the operating level, which is not unusual for growth-phase companies but adds risk if it persists.
